Innovation Showcase highlights the future for red meat processing in Australia

AU Manufacturing

The Australian Meat Processor Corporation ’s (AMPC) first-ever Innovation Showcase has unveiled the technology that will transform the meat processing industry – from robot dogs to virtual reality glasses that can take you inside a processing plant from anywhere, and much more.
